R showtext font_add проблема «не удается открыть ресурс, код ошибки 1»

Пытаясь создать некоторые диаграммы изотипов в Rstudio, я столкнулся с некоторыми проблемами при добавлении источников, которые необходимы для включения значков в окончательные графики.

Я выполнил шаги из этого руководства , которое многие цитируют в качестве справочника для таких диаграмм. Мне удалось установить шрифты в своей системе с помощью следующей команды:

      extrafont::fonttable() %>% 
  dplyr::as_tibble() %>% 
  dplyr::filter(grepl("Awesom", FamilyName)) %>% 
  select(FamilyName, FontName, fontfile)

дает:

      FamilyName  FontName    fontfile
Font Awesome 5 Brands Regular   FontAwesome5Brands-Regular  C:\\Users\\me\\downloads\\fa-brands-400.ttf
Font Awesome 5 Free Regular FontAwesome5Free-Regular    C:\\Users\\me\\downloads\\fa-regular-400.ttf
Font Awesome 5 Free Solid   FontAwesome5Free-Solid  C:\\Users\\me\\downloads\\fa-solid-900.ttf
FontAwesome  FontAwesome   C:\\Windows\\Fonts\\fontawesome-webfont.ttf

Но при попытке использовать showtext для добавления шрифтов, как и в руководстве, эта команда (пробовала использовать ее для трех шрифтов, показав только первый):

      font_add(family = "FontAwesome5Free-Solid", regular = "C:\\Users\\me\\downloads\\fa-brands-400.ttf")

выдает ошибку:

      Error in font_add(family = "FontAwesome5Free-Solid", regular = "C:\\Users\\me\\downloads\\fa-brands-400.ttf") : 
  freetype: cannot open resource, error code 1

Кто-нибудь сталкивался с такой же проблемой и смог ее обойти?

0 ответов

Другие вопросы по тегам